Aurora Innovation, Inc. (NASDAQ:AUR – Get Free Report)’s stock price reached a new 52-week low during mid-day trading on Tuesday . The company traded as low as $4.82 and last traded at $4.8650, with a volume of 2213383 shares trading hands. The stock had previously closed at $5.05.

Aurora Innovation Stock Down 9.1%
Aurora Innovation (NASDAQ:AUR –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, October 28th. The company reported ($0.11) ear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of ($0.12) by $0.01. The firm had revenue of $1.00 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.23 million. During the same quarter in the previous year, the business earned ($0.13) EPS. Equities analysts anticipate that Aurora Innovation, Inc. will post -0.49 EPS for the current year.

About Aurora Innovation
Aurora Innovation, Inc operates as a self-driving technology company in the United States. It focuses on developing Aurora Driver, a platform that brings a suite of self-driving hardware, software, and data services together to adapt and interoperate vehicles. The company was founded in 2017 and is headquartered in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ania.
